EFCC arrests former NHIS Boss over alleged fraud

The Economic and Financial Crimes Commission (EFCC) has arrested former Executive Secretary of the National Health Insurance Scheme (NHIS), Usman Yusuf on allegations of fraud.

EFCC spokesperson Dele Oyewale confirmed that Yusuf was apprehended at his residence on Wednesday and is scheduled to be arraigned on Thursday at the Federal Capital Territory High Court in Kuje.

The EFCC also accused Yusuf of retaining private interest in the corporate entity known as GK Kanki Foundation, and without due process, awarding a contract in the sum of N10.1m, in favour of the GK Kanki Foundation, for the purported training of 90 persons when the actual number of trainees was 45.

This arrest follows a history of controversies surrounding Yusuf’s tenure at the NHIS, in October 2018, the NHIS governing council suspended him indefinitely over allegations of gross misconduct and fraud, with the approval of the Minister of Health at the time.
